breakfast. Then I made yummy potatoes
Anna for lunch. Oh my – so good. Potatoes Anna were so easy to make. I can’t believe I haven’t made them yet!
2-3 Tablespoons
Earth Balance margarine
5 medium sized
potatoes – peeled and sliced thins
Sea salt
I melted a little
bit of the Earth Balance in my cast iron skillet. Then I layered the potato slices and
sprinkled small pieces of the margarine and a sprinkle of the sea salt over
each layer.
Preheat oven –
baked covered for 20 minutes. After 20 minutes remove lid and continue baking
for 25 minutes.
Flip over onto a
plate.
